luminosity

n. the visual sensation of the brightness of a light source. It depends on the power emitted by the source and on the sensitivity of the eye to different wavelengths of light. Other factors can also influence the luminosity; for example, a light of a given luminous intensity will appear brighter in a room with white walls than in a room with dark walls.

peptide

n. a short chain of amino acids linked by peptide bonds. Peptides are usually identified by the number of amino acids in the chain. For example, dipeptides have two amino acids, tripeptides three, tetrapeptides four, and so on. See also polypeptide; protein.
